Transaction 5b62745b28a2b19eb4bf4a55c1cac683f4da46d97cdf59e1d6786c63f3d59584
3 Input
2 Outputs
- 5b62745b28a2b19eb4bf4a55c1cac683f4da46d97cdf59e1d6786c63f3d59584:0
- 5b62745b28a2b19eb4bf4a55c1cac683f4da46d97cdf59e1d6786c63f3d59584:1
value 667500
address mrdwEmYPWwg242h5yKWXNVAf7mNSrzNwh7
value 99963600
address mgFFiWtZ9ubuzUgL9ZdEyQdfmAMDQCFA2M